State Court
A court that is established by the laws of a state within the United States, having jurisdiction over matters specific to that state.
Diversity of Citizenship
A basis for federal court jurisdiction when parties in a lawsuit are citizens of different states or a foreign country, allowing for disputes to be heard in federal court.
Citizens
Members of a state or nation who are legally recognized and entitled to its protection and to political rights.
